'Supernatural' season 12 premiere spoilers: Is Mary Winchester really alive?


Just before long running series “Supernatural” ended its 11th season last month, the show was able to plant a possible huge story arc for its upcoming installment. While nothing is set in stone yet, rumor has it that the resurrection of Mary Winchester (Samantha Smith) will play a pivotal part in season 12.

For its last installment, the thriller was able to deliver more than what fans had expected. It delivered complex storylines including the comeback of Lucifer (Mark Pellegrino), the rise to power of Amara (Emily Swallow), the shocker that revealed Chuck Shurley (Rob Benedict) was actually God, and of course the eventual return of the Winchester matriarch. All of these arcs were perfectly peppered throughout the season, on top of Sam (Jared Padalecki) and Dean’s (Jensen Ackles) weekly adventures.

Moving forward, it appears that there will be a lot of Winchester family moments in the foreseeable future as Mary is now depicted as a living character. However, some fans are still skeptical about her rise from the dead. A running theory suggests she is nothing but an apparition of some sort to help the brothers in their future adventures.

Outside of the family, Castiel (Misha Collins), who is lurking on the sidelines, may also make his presence more felt as a potential threat. Collins expressed his eagerness to utilize the character as a double agent who will once again get on the good side of Sam and Dean only to sell them out in the end.

“The writers keep inhibiting Cas’ powers in some way or another … Sam and Dean don’t have this magic bullet they can solve all their problems,” the 41-year-old actor told Bustle. “I would love it if there was a little stretch where he could possibly be the powerful ally that he was and just play it a little bit before somehow hobbling him again. It’s been awhile since Cas has been just the ally at full power that he once was.”

Speaking of Castiel, a fan theory from Reddit has been drawing attention as it suggests that the Angel together with Crowley (Mark A. Sheppard) will form a tag team of their own, reminiscent of the Winchester’s.

“Supernatural” season 12 will premiere on Oct. 13 on The CW and will continue to air every Thursday night, 9 p.m. ET.